WebJan 23, 2024 · Method 1: Applying custom schema by changing the name As we know, whenever we create the data frame or upload the CSV file, it has some predefined … WebFollow the steps given below to generate a schema programmatically. Open Spark Shell Start the Spark shell using following example. $ spark-shell Create SQLContext Object Generate SQLContext using the following command. Here, sc means SparkContext object. scala> val sqlContext = new org.apache.spark.sql.SQLContext (sc) Read Input from Text File
CREATE SCHEMA - Azure Databricks - Databricks SQL Microsoft …
WebMar 16, 2024 · from pyspark.sql.functions import from_json, col spark = SparkSession.builder.appName ("FromJsonExample").getOrCreate () input_df = spark.sql ("SELECT * FROM input_table") json_schema = "struct" output_df = input_df.withColumn ("parsed_json", from_json (col ("json_column"), json_schema)) … WebCREATE SCHEMA CREATE SCHEMA March 09, 2024 Applies to: Databricks SQL Databricks Runtime 9.1 and later Creates a schema (database) with the specified name. If a schema with the same name already exists, an exception is thrown. In this article: Syntax Parameters Examples Related articles Syntax Copy navigational act
How to create PySpark dataframe with schema ? - GeeksforGeeks
WebMay 9,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and … Web1 day ago · PySpark dynamically traverse schema and modify field Ask Question Asked today Modified today Viewed 2 times 0 let's say I have a dataframe with the below schema. How can I dynamically traverse schema and access the nested fields in an array field or struct field and modify the value using withField (). Web1 day ago · from pyspark.sql.types import StructField, StructType, StringType, MapType data = [ ("prod1", 1), ("prod7",4)] schema = StructType ( [ StructField ('prod', StringType ()), StructField ('price', StringType ()) ]) df = spark.createDataFrame (data = data, schema = schema) df.show () But this generates an error: navigation aids คือ